WebNov 3, 2024 · There’s a lot to consider in a restaurant expense breakdown. Let’s start with the obvious—food. 1. Food. Now just because the food is the highlight of most restaurants, don’t get carried away with how much you spend on it. As a rule of thumb, your restaurant food costs should not be more than 30% of your total food sales. Web2. Noodle Boat Thai Cuisine. “were renovating half of the restaurant though.
